Linyang Zhu is a scholar working on Computational Mechanics, Statistical and Nonlinear Physics and Aerospace Engineering. According to data from OpenAlex, Linyang Zhu has authored 11 papers receiving a total of 391 indexed citations (citations by other indexed papers that have themselves been cited), including 11 papers in Computational Mechanics, 9 papers in Statistical and Nonlinear Physics and 7 papers in Aerospace Engineering. Recurrent topics in Linyang Zhu’s work include Fluid Dynamics and Turbulent Flows (10 papers), Model Reduction and Neural Networks (9 papers) and Aerodynamics and Acoustics in Jet Flows (6 papers). Linyang Zhu is often cited by papers focused on Fluid Dynamics and Turbulent Flows (10 papers), Model Reduction and Neural Networks (9 papers) and Aerodynamics and Acoustics in Jet Flows (6 papers). Linyang Zhu collaborates with scholars based in China. Linyang Zhu's co-authors include Weiwei Zhang, Yilang Liu, Jiaqing Kou, Xianxu Yuan, Zhengyin Ye, Guohua Tu, Tian Wang, Qilong Guo and Dong Sun and has published in prestigious journals such as Expert Systems with Applications, Physics of Fluids and International Journal for Numerical Methods in Fluids.
